Worcester, Massachusetts
Nov 19, 1943 – May 5, 2019 (Age 75)
Kenneth E. Leo, 75, of Homosassa Florida, formerly of Paxton, and Worcester died peacefully Sunday May 5, 2019 in Florida. Kenneth is survived by his loving wife of 54-years Angela (Masiello) Leo, and his two daughters Wendy Leo-Johnson and her husband Charles of Holden, and Michelle...
